Wide of opposition groups and police at the Central Election Commission STORYLINE: Opposition groups in Georgia clashed with police in an attempt to enter the Central Election Commission in the Georgian capital, Tbilisi on Thursday. The opposition have demanded the resignation of the chairman of the CEC accusing him of siding with the ruling party and preparing gross violations in upcoming Parliamentary elections. The leaders of the United Opposition of Georgia, a coalition of nine political parties, tried to enter the Central Election Commission, but police prevented the attempt. Parliamentary elections in Georgia will be held on May 21.

CIVIL RIGHTS
NET At Issue: Title: Brunswick, Georgia - Quiet Conflict Episode #51 Guests Interviewed: City Manager, Bruce Lovern; Georgia Gibbs, Treasurer Brunswick Chapter NAACP; Reverend Julius Caesar Hope; Bill Williams, VP Glynn County Citizens Council; Mayor Joseph Mercer; A.M. Harris, Jr., President First National Bank of Brunswick OBD: Jan-65 TRT: 60 min Description #1: This month AT ISSUE examines the racial attitude of a traditional Southern city, six months after the passage of the Civil Rights Act. Brunswick, GA., a city of 23,200, has a Black population numbering 41 percent. Like many other cities and towns in the South, some degree of desegregation has been achieved in Brunswick. The difference in this Georgia city is that the civil rights progress made to date has been conspicuous by its lack of violence. AT ISSUE: BRUNSWICK, GA – THE QUIET CONFLICT, probes the factors responsible for Brunswick’s peaceful desegregation methods and considers the prospects for its continuance in the future. Probably, the most important factor cited to date is economics. Tourism and big industry are major livelihoods in Brunswick, and the people are well aware that outbreaks of racial violence would only serve to destroy the tourist trade, and to drive industry from the region. Significant as well have been the efforts of local officials working together with members of the local NAACP Chapter to keep open the lines of communication s between the two races. Notable in this regard is the bi-racial committee now operating in Brunswick, composed of members of the city’s white and African American chambers of commerce. To say that Brunswick’s attempts at peaceful desegregation have gone unopposed would be incorrect. The Glynn County Citizens Council, a white citizens group, has fought federal intervention and other civil rights attempts every step of the way. However, most of Brunswick’s Caucasians, though not necessarily favoring desegregation, are slowly accepting the fact that it must come, and while progress toward integration has not been spectacular, it has been achieved quietly, with dignity, and without publicity. Soviet Spy Vilyam Genrikhovich Fisher (Alias: Emil Robert Goldfus, Alias: Rudolph Abel) arrives in Atlanta
Vilyam Genrikhovich Fisher (Alias: Emil Robert Goldfus, Alias: Rudolph Abel) arrives in Atlanta, where he will serve his prison sentence in Atlanta Federal Penitentiary. He steps down from an Eastern Airlines aircraft, accompanied by his attorney, James B. Donovan, and law enforcement officials.One or two reporters attempt to inverview him. Handcuffed and wearing his trademark fedora hat with white hatband, the prisoner is escorted across the tarmac in the dark. Location: Atlanta Georgia USA. Date: 1957.

Views of U.S. Forces in the Pacific and European theaters of operation during World War II
U.S. Troops in the Solomon Islands during World War II, load munitions and supplies aboard landing craft to be carried to the troopship, USS Frederick Funston (APA-89), sitting offshore. The equipment and troops are bound for Bougainville, New Guinea, to reinforce marines there. Next, the troops themselves, in full battle gear, enter Higgins boats, to be ferried to the troopship. Closeup of troops boarding one of the landing craft. View from a landing craft heading to the Frederick Funston, seen ahead. View from the Higgins boat approaching the troopship, and then of troops climbing aboard via a rope net. Closeup of soldiers climbing the net. Change of scene shows U.S. Field Artillery unit changing position on New Georgia. They employ caterpillar tractors to move the guns. One is seen bogging down in the soft earth, so another tractor assists by pushing on the gun (possibly damaging its barrel). After arriving at the new position, they are ordered to move again, because of movements of the Japanese forces. This time, the troops pitch in and use sheer manpower to move a howitzer. Scene shifts again, to Italy, where U.S. troops attempt to ford a river on the road from, Benevento, to Caserta, after German forces destroyed all bridges along it. A truck is seen successfully crossing after combat engineers created a path for it. Trucks and jeeps move through muddy paths. The last image shows a jeep equipped with a tall bumper-mounted wire cutter. Location: Solomon Islands. Date: 1944.

21074 U.S. NAVAL ACADEMY "THE FIRST YEAR" 1970s U.S. NAVY PROMOTIONAL MOVIE ANNAPOLIS
Directed by Bruce Seth Green, "Annapolis: The First Year" shows the U.S. Naval Academy in the mid-to-late 1970s. This portrait supposedly shows the 1976 plebe year, but also includes footage from later classes in an attempt to show that the Academy had becoming sexually integrated. <p><p>The United States Naval Academy (also known as USNA, Annapolis, or simply Navy) is a four-year coeducational federal service academy in Annapolis, Maryland, United States. Established on 10 October 1845, under Secretary of the Navy George Bancroft, it is the second oldest of the United States' five service academies, and educates officers for commissioning primarily into the United States Navy and United States Marine Corps. The 338-acre (137 ha) campus is located on the former grounds of Fort Severn at the confluence of the Severn River and Chesapeake Bay in Anne Arundel County, 33 miles (53 km) east of Washington, D.C. and 26 miles (42 km) southeast of Baltimore. The entire campus is a National Historic Landmark and home to many historic sites, buildings, and monuments. It replaced Philadelphia Naval Asylum, in Philadelphia, that served as the first United States Naval Academy from 1838 to 1845 when the Naval Academy formed in Annapolis.<p><p>Candidates for admission generally must both apply directly to the academy and receive a nomination, usually from a Member of Congress. Students are officers-in-training and are referred to as midshipmen. Tuition for midshipmen is fully funded by the Navy in exchange for an active duty service obligation upon graduation. Approximately 1,200 "plebes" (an abbreviation of the Ancient Roman word plebeian) enter the Academy each summer for the rigorous Plebe Summer, but only about 1,000 midshipmen graduate. Graduates are usually commissioned as ensigns in the Navy or second lieutenants in the Marine Corps, but a small number can also be cross-commissioned as officers in other U.S. services, and the services of allied nations. The United States Naval Academy has some of the highest paid graduates in the country according to starting salary. The academic program grants a bachelor of science degree with a curriculum that grades midshipmen's performance upon a broad academic program, military leadership performance, and mandatory participation in competitive athletics. Midshipmen are required to adhere to the academy's Honor Concept.<p><p>The 1970s brought change. In 1972, Lieutenant Commander Georgia Clark became the first female officer instructor, and Dr. Rae Jean Goodman was appointed to the faculty as the first civilian woman. Later in 1972, a decision of the United States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ia terminated compulsory chapel attendance, a tradition which had been in effect since 1853. <p><p>On 8 August 1975, Congress authorized women to attend service academies. The Class of 1980 was inducted with 81 female midshipmen. In 1980, the academy included "Hispanic/Latino" as a racial category for demographic purposes; four women identified themselves as Hispanic in the class of 1981, and these women become the first Hispanic females to graduate from the academy: Carmel Gilliland (who had the highest class rank), Lilia Ramirez (who retired with the rank of commander), Ina Marie Gomez, and Trinora Pinto. In 1979, the traditional "June Week" was renamed "Commissioning Week" because graduation had been moved earlier to May.<p><p>Bruce Seth Green is an American television director.
